The Physiological Basis of Post-Surgical Photosensitivity

Surgical trauma, regardless of its extent, initiates an inflammatory cascade. This cascade, vital for wound healing, involves the release of various cytokines and melanocyte-stimulating hormone (MSH). While MSH is crucial for melanin production, protecting against UV damage, its heightened levels post-surgery can lead to disproportionate and uneven melanin deposition – resulting in PIH. This is particularly pronounced in individuals with Fitzpatrick skin types III-V, but can occur in all skin tones. Furthermore, certain procedures, such as facelifts, rhinoplasty involving open techniques, and extensive liposuction with significant tissue manipulation, inherently disrupt the skin’s natural barrier function, amplifying UV vulnerability.

The compromised epidermal barrier allows for greater penetration of UV-A and UV-B radiation. UV-B, primarily responsible for sunburn and DNA damage, directly induces cellular mutations and contributes to inflammatory responses. UV-A penetrates deeper, generating reactive oxygen species (ROS) that lead to collagen degradation and premature aging, further hindering wound healing. Specific medications prescribed post-operatively, like certain analgesics or antibiotics, can also induce or exacerbate photosensitivity as a pharmacological effect – necessitating careful medication review and supplementary sun protection measures.

Technical Aspects of Sun Protection Post-Surgery

Effective sun protection is not merely about applying sunscreen. It requires a multi-faceted approach. We recommend the following protocol for patients recovering in Antalya:

  • Broad-Spectrum Sunscreen: Use a broad-spectrum sunscreen with a Sun Protection Factor (SPF) of 50 or higher, protecting against both UV-A and UV-B radiation. Look for formulations containing zinc oxide or titanium dioxide, as these offer superior physical protection. Reapplication is critical, every two hours, or more frequently if swimming or sweating.
  • Protective Clothing: Wear tightly woven, dark-colored clothing that covers exposed skin. Consider UPF (Ultraviolet Protection Factor) rated clothing for enhanced protection.
  • Wide-Brimmed Hats & Sunglasses: Hats with a brim of at least 3 inches and UV-protective sunglasses are essential to shield the face, neck, and eyes.
  • Timing of Exposure: Limit sun exposure during peak hours (10:00 AM – 4:00 PM). Even within shaded areas, reflected UV radiation can be significant.
  • Wound Care Considerations: Direct sun exposure to surgical incisions can disrupt the healing process and increase the risk of hypertrophic scarring. Ensure incisions are covered with appropriate dressings and protected from sunlight. Surgical silicone sheeting can be particularly beneficial.

The Physiological Basis of Post-Surgical Photosensitivity

Surgical trauma, regardless of procedure type, induces a significant inflammatory response. This response, characterized by vasodilation and increased melanin production (even in the absence of direct sun exposure – a phenomenon known as post-inflammatory hyperpigmentation or PIH), significantly elevates the skin’s sensitivity to ultraviolet (UV) radiation. Specifically, procedures involving skin resurfacing (laser, chemical peels, dermabrasion), facial reconstruction, or even deep tissue incisions create vulnerabilities.

UV radiation, comprising UVA, UVB, and UVC rays (the latter largely filtered by the atmosphere), exerts different effects. UVB is primarily responsible for sunburn and plays a significant role in skin cancer development. UVA penetrates deeper, contributing to premature aging and also exacerbates PIH. Following surgery, even minimal UV exposure can disrupt collagen synthesis during the wound healing phase. Disruption of this phase can lead to hypertrophic scarring, keloid formation, or delayed epithelialization. Furthermore, inflammatory mediators released during the healing process, like prostaglandins and cytokines, can potentiate the damaging effects of UV exposure. Topical anesthetic remnants can also increase photosensitivity.

Persona Case Study: Mrs. Eleanor Vance – Post-Facelift Recovery in Antalya

Eleanor Vance, a 45-year-old patient from the UK, underwent a facelift and neck lift in Antalya, choosing the region for its combination of high-quality medical facilities and post-operative recovery resorts. Mrs. Vance opted for a deep plane SMAS (Superficial Musculoaponeurotic System) facelift, a technically demanding procedure requiring significant dissection and tissue manipulation. Post-operatively, she exhibited typical signs of inflammation – edema, ecchymosis (bruising), and mild discomfort. Her surgeon specifically emphasized strict sun avoidance for at least 8-12 weeks post-surgery.

Initially, Mrs. Vance underestimated the importance of complete sun protection. Despite staying indoors, incidental sun exposure through windows (UVA rays penetrate glass) and short walks with limited sunblock application resulted in noticeable hyperpigmentation around the incision lines. This necessitated a course of topical hydroquinone and tranexamic acid prescribed by her post-operative care physician – increasing her overall recovery costs by approximately 300 EUR. This highlights the proactive nature required, rather than reactive damage control.

Mrs. Vance then transitioned to a dedicated recovery resort which offered several key advantages. These included rooms with UV-filtering window film, dedicated shaded outdoor relaxation areas, and access to high-SPF, broad-spectrum sunscreens readily available from on-site medical staff. This, coupled with diligent adherence to sun-protective clothing (wide-brimmed hats, UPF-rated clothing) dramatically improved her recovery trajectory and minimized the risk of long-term pigmentation issues.

Risk Mitigation and Protocol Adherence

Beyond resort amenities, patient compliance with post-operative sun protection protocols is critical. This includes:

  • Total Sun Avoidance (Weeks 1-4): Strictly avoiding direct sunlight is paramount.
  • Aggressive Sun Protection (Weeks 4-12+): Utilizing high-SPF sunscreen, protective clothing, and seeking shade even on cloudy days.
  • Regular Skin Monitoring: Patients should self-examine their skin for any changes in pigmentation, wound healing, or signs of infection.
  • Vitamin D Supplementation: Sun avoidance can lead to Vitamin D deficiency. Supplementation is often recommended, guided by physician recommendations.
  • Understanding the Fitzpatrick Scale: Recognizing one’s skin type on the Fitzpatrick scale allows for tailored sun protection strategies. Individuals with lighter skin tones (Types I-III) are at higher risk of UV damage.

The Physiological Impact of UV Exposure Post-Surgery

The immediate post-operative period witnesses a complex cascade of biological events. Surgical trauma induces a localized inflammatory response, characterized by vasodilation and increased vascular permeability. This makes the newly healing tissue exquisitely sensitive. UV exposure triggers melanogenesis – the production of melanin, the pigment responsible for skin color – as a protective mechanism. However, post-surgically, this process can be dysregulated, leading to post-inflammatory hyperpigmentation (PIH), particularly in patients with Fitzpatrick skin types III-V.

Furthermore, UV radiation generates reactive oxygen species (ROS), leading to oxidative stress. Fibroblasts, vital for collagen production and wound contraction, are particularly vulnerable to ROS damage. Impaired fibroblast function can result in diminished collagen quality and quantity, increasing the likelihood of unsightly scarring. The formation of aberrant collagen fibrils, contributing to both hypertrophic and keloid scar formation, is significantly amplified by unprotected sun exposure. Surgical incisions, even those meticulously closed, represent a discontinuity in the skin’s natural UV barrier, further compounding the risk.
